Join us as we listen to a news story about how Japan's government has decided to downgrade the legal status of COVID-19, which is currently classified as equivalent to Category 2, the second-most severe tier. On May 8, it will be lowered to Category 5, the same grouping as seasonal influenza. We talk about what will change with the reclassification, ask international residents for their thoughts, and consult experts for advice.
